  • Page 9 1. Make sure that the bluetooth headset is charged. 2. Enable the Bluetooth Usage. ( PGM + 6 + 1 ) For more information, see the user's guide of the LDP-9030D. 3. You must first pair LDP-9000BTU with the headset you want to use.

  • Page 11 6. PAIRING 6.1 When already paired ALREADY PAIRED EXIT BACK 6.2 Searching for Device SEARCHING FOR DEVICE PLEASE WAIT... EXIT ※ Note. It may take about 15 seconds to finish searching for devices. 1. Before you can pair your headset you need to put it into pairing mode.
  • Page 12 6.3 Select device [1/2] JABRA BT250 00-07-A4-04-8D-9B EXIT NEXT 1. Devices responding to the inquiry appear on a list Bluetooth device starting from the device found first after 15 seconds. 2. Scroll to the device you want and press [OK] or [Hold/Save].
  • Page 13 6.4 Enter device PIN CODE(PASSWORD) ** ENTER PIN CODE ** CODE : EXIT 1. The desired bluetooth device requests to enter the pincode of it. (The Bluetooth Passcode is a 1 to 16 character- long numeric code. ) 2. Enter the pincode and send to headset by pressing [OK] or [Hold/Save].
